RockJock's narrow forged Johnny Joints for fabricators and suspension system builders offer 40 degrees of unrestricted movement in any direction as compared to 22 degrees on a common heim joint! Johnny Joint rod ends offer cushioning that a heim joint cannot provide via high-density urethane bushing that encases the inner ball. The heat treated center balls are cross-drilled for thru-bolt lubrication and the joint internals are retained with 2 heavy duty, heat treated side washers and a snap ring. This specific joint is a 2 in. diameter, fitted with a zerk fitting for greasing, 2 1/4 in. of 1 in.-14 right hand threads on the shank, and a 1.600 in. mounting width ball with a .625 in. thru bolt hole. Finished in gold zinc plating.
